복잡하고 다양한 IT 운영 업무, 스마트한 IT 매니저와 함께

미드저니 사용법

[미드저니 사용법 #7] 매개변수(파라미터)는 옵션이지만 쓰면 더 좋다~!!

IT_manager_08 2024. 3. 29. 14:52

 

 

매개변수(파라미터)란?

이미지 생성 조건을 변경하거나 추가하는 옵션을 말합니다. 
(필수는 아니지만 사용하면 더 좋다)

다양한 매개변수(파라미터)들을 추가할수록 만족도가 높은 이미지들을 생성해 낼수 있습니다. 
(생성 이미지의 비율, 미드저니의 모델버전, 업스케일러 등) 

 

 

 

목차

1. 매개변수(파라미터) 입력 방법
2. 매개변수(파라미터) 종류

 

 

개변수(파라미터) 입력 방법

 

1. 항상 프롬프트 끝에 추가해야 합니다.

2. 각 프롬프트에 여러 매개변수를 추가 할 수 있습니다.

 

 

매개변수(파라미터) 종류

항목 명령어 설명
Aspect Ratios(종횡비) --aspect , --ar 이미지의 가로 세로 비율의 변경
Chaos(혼돈) --chaos ,number 0-100 결과의 다양성을 가져옴, 값이 높을수록 더이상하고 예상치 못한 결과값 생성
Image Weight(이미지가중치) --iw <0-2> 텍스트 가충치를 기준으로 이미지프롬프트 가중치를 설정, 기본값은 1
No(아니요) --no (예시) --no plants 와 같이 이미지에서 식물을 제거하기 위한 매개변수
Quality(품질) --quality <.25, .5, or 1>
--q <.25, .5, or 1>
어느 정도의 품질시간을 소비하고 싶은지
기본값은 1
값이 높을수록 GPU를 사용하게 됨
Random(무작위) --style random 프롬프트에 임의의 32개 기본 스타일 튜너 코드를 추가
Repeat(반복) --repeat <1–40>
--r <1–40>
단일 프롬프트에서 작업을 여러번 빠르게 실행하는데 유용
Seed(씨앗) --seed < 0~4294967295 > 동일한 시드 번호를 사용하면 비슷한 스타일이 생성
Stop(멈추다) --stop 10~100 상세하지 않고, 흐릿한 결과물을 생성하려면 작업을 도중에 중지해주세요
Stylize(스타일화하다) --s < 0~1000 > 기본적으로 Midjourney의 기본 미학을 적용하여 이미지를 생성하지만 stylize 값을 높이면 매우 예술적인 이미지를 생성
Weird --w 0~3000 기발하고 색다른 품질을 추가하여 독특하고 특이한 이미지 생성
Tile(타일) --tile 주문형 인쇄 제품이나 포장에 대한 원활한 패턴을 만드는 데 사용할 수 있는 이미지를 생성
Weird(기이한) --weird <number 0–3000>
--w <number 0–3000>
-weird
특이한 미학을 생성해 낼수 있다

 

 

 

위의 매개변수(파라미터)들에 대해 조금 더 설명해보도록 하겠습니다. 

 

 

1. --aspect  또는 --ar  :  가로세로비율(종횡비)

 

  • 종횡비라고 하며 --aspect  또는 --ar 로 나타낸다.
  • 생성된 이미지의 가로 세로 비율을 말하며 너비 대 높이 비율을 말합니다. 
  • 기본 종횡비는 1:1 이다.
  • 명령어 뒤의 숫자는 "정수"를 사용한다.  1.4:1 이 아니라 14:10으로 입력한다.
  • 프롬프트 입력 예시

 

  • 종횡비 비교 

이미지 출처 :&nbsp;https://www.adobe.com/kr/express/discover/sizes/photo-aspect-ratio

 

 

2. --chaos 또는 --c : 혼돈, 결과의 다양성

 

  • 값이 높을 수록 독특하고 예상치 못한 결과와 구성이 생성
  • 값이 낮을 수록 안정적이고 반복가능한 결과를 얻을 수 있다
  • 기본값 --chaos 는 0 이다.
  • --chaos 0~100 의 값을 입력 할 수 있다.
  • 프롬프트 입력 예시

 

그렇다면 0~100 사이의 숫자를 넣으면 각각 어떠한 영향이 있는지 알아보겠습니다. 

 

--c 0 으로 입력 시 : 낮은 값은 안정적인 이미지를 생성

 

 

--c 50 으로 입력 시 :

 

--c 99 로 입력 시 :값이 높을 수록 0의 값보다는 불안정한 이미지 생성

 

 

3. --no : 이미지 제거

  • --no 매개변수를 사용하면 이미지에서 없애고 싶은 곳을 제거하라는 명령어입니다. 
  • 제거하고 싶은 항목을 쉼표로 구분한다.
  • 프롬프트 입력 예시

 

기존 이미지에 있던 하우스를 --no house 를 이용해서 없애 보겠습니다. 

<왼쪽 : 적용 전>                                                                              <오른쪽 : --no 적용 후>

 

--no 파라미터에 대한 자세한 설명은 아래 포스팅을 확인해주세요.

 

 

4. --quality 또는 --q : 이미지 생성에 소요되는 시간 변경

 

  • 이미지 생성에 소요되는 시간을 변경합니다. 
  • 설정 품질이 높을수록 더 많은 세부정보를 처리해야 하기 때문에 생성하는데 시간이 더 오래 걸립니다. 
  • 이 품질 설정이 해상도에 영향을 주지는 않습니다. 
  • 기본값 --quality는 0 입니다. 
  • 현재 모델에 대해 .25, .5 및 1 값만 허용됩니다. 값이 클수록 1로 내림됩니다.
  • 초기 이미지 생성에만 영향을 미칩니다.

높은 quality 설정이 항상 더 좋은 것은 아니며 이미지에 따라 설정을 낮추면 더 나은 결과를 얻을 수도 있습니다. 

예를 들면 추상적인 이미지 생성에는 낮은 설정이 더 적합할 수도 있습니다. 

 

프롬프트 입력 예시

 

 

 

 

5. --repeat 또는 --r : 작업을 여러번 실행해줌

 

  • 작업을 여러번 실행해줍니다. 
  • Fast 와 Turbo GPU 모드에서만 사용 가능하다
  • 가입된 유료플랜에 따라 허용되는 수치의 범위가 다르다
  • 기본플랜 : 2~4
  • 스탠다드플랜 : 2~10
  • 프로 또는 메가플랜 : 2~40
  • 프롬프트 입력 예시

 

 

 

6. --iw : Image Weight(이미지가중치) 

 

  • 텍스트 프롬프트 대비 이미지 프롬프트 중요도를 조정할 수 있습니다.
  • 이미지 가중치는 0.25 가 기존이며
  • 0.1 ~ 5 까지 조정 가능

 

 


 

 

 

 

기본적인 매개변수들에 대해 알아 보았습니다. 

이외에도 많은 매개변수들이 있고 다양한 기능들이 있기 때문에 자세한 설명은 다음 포스팅에 설명하도록 하겠습니다.